Operating system data is the info that works the software of the computer. That handles from turning the device up on shutting this off and it is responsible for ensuring that applications can run proficiently without individual interference considering the hardware.

To carry out all these functions, it uses info structures to deal with CPU some memory space. With no OS, if you wanted to send a doc to a printing device, for example , each application will have to use a unique code to communicate with the printer. The OS produces a common interface for app programs to use simply by installing and operating drivers for all the input and output gadgets connected to your personal computer.

It also deals with memory by deciding just how much memory gets allocated to each program and tracking if the memory is usually freed up or employed. The system has queues to keep track of what processes are currently procrastinating, all set to be started or terminated, or currently executing. These types of queues are used by the OS to schedule procedures in a certain order.

One of the most critical function of the OPERATING SYSTEM is making sure different programs can use the same hardware means (CPU our website time, memory space and disk space) concurrently and do not impact each other. This really is achieved by by using a multiprogramming model, which allocates processor resources to varied applications within an efficient manner and switches between these kinds of tasks at the right time. Additionally, it tracks useful resource usage, presenting system managers a bird’s eye access of what’s going on with the machine.

Noticias relacionadas